Image Component Library (ICL)
icl::utils::CLBuffer Member List

This is the complete list of members for icl::utils::CLBuffer, including all inherited members.

asCLBuffer()icl::utils::CLMemoryinline
asCLImage2D()icl::utils::CLMemoryinline
Buffer enum valueicl::utils::CLMemory
CLBuffer(cl::Context &context, cl::CommandQueue &cmdQueue, const string &accessMode, size_t size, const void *src=NULL)icl::utils::CLBufferprivate
CLBuffer(cl::Context &context, cl::CommandQueue &cmdQueue, const string &accessMode, size_t length, size_t byte_depth, const void *src=NULL)icl::utils::CLBufferprivate
CLBuffer()icl::utils::CLBuffer
CLBuffer(const CLBuffer &other)icl::utils::CLBuffer
CLDeviceContext classicl::utils::CLBufferfriend
CLKernel classicl::utils::CLBufferfriend
CLMemory(MemoryType const type=Invalid)icl::utils::CLMemoryinlineprotected
CLMemory(CLMemory const &other)icl::utils::CLMemoryinline
CLProgram classicl::utils::CLBufferfriend
copy(CLBuffer &dst, int len, int src_offset=0, int dst_offset=0)icl::utils::CLBuffer
getBuffer()icl::utils::CLBufferprivate
getBuffer() consticl::utils::CLBufferprivate
getByteDepth() consticl::utils::CLMemoryinline
getDimensions() consticl::utils::CLMemoryinline
getSize() consticl::utils::CLMemoryinline
Image2D enum valueicl::utils::CLMemory
implicl::utils::CLBufferprivate
Invalid enum valueicl::utils::CLMemory
isNull() consticl::utils::CLBufferinline
m_byte_depthicl::utils::CLMemoryprotected
m_dimensionsicl::utils::CLMemoryprotected
m_sizeicl::utils::CLMemoryprotected
MemoryType enum nameicl::utils::CLMemory
operator bool() consticl::utils::CLBufferinline
operator=(const CLBuffer &other)icl::utils::CLBuffer
icl::utils::CLMemory::operator=(CLMemory const &other)icl::utils::CLMemoryinline
Ptr typedeficl::utils::CLMemory
read(void *dst, int len, int offset=0, bool block=true)icl::utils::CLBuffer
setDimensions(icl32s const &x, icl32s const &y, icl32s const &z)icl::utils::CLMemoryinlineprotected
write(const void *src, int len, int offset=0, bool block=true)icl::utils::CLBuffer
~CLBuffer()icl::utils::CLBuffer
~CLMemory()icl::utils::CLMemoryinlinevirtual